Three Easy Ways to Promote Your Facebook Page
As social marketing has become such popular marketing trend, you probably have already realized that Facebook lends a tremendous opportunity to market your business or product.
The free marketing opportunity: Facebook allows its users to publicly support a cause, product, or business by Liking their Page on Facebook.
Here are some particular things you need to consider when marketing on Facebook:
When someone likes a Page on Facebook, it becomes public knowledge that they “Like” that page. Some products may not be appropriate for Facebook marketing, whether they could be embarrassing to the individual or cause them problems personally.
With that in mind, it is a great idea to have your product or service on Facebook. The biggest reason is the fact that having multiple backlinks on a site such as Facebook is a great way to increase SEO relevance.
Another reason is for the sharing factor, you can connect directly to your fans of your product and inform them about changes, updates, and special promotions.
There are many great reasons to have your company on Facebook, but today I am going to share three easy ways to promote your Facebook Page.
1. Hold a Contest
Holding a contest is one of the best ways to gain interest of your Facebook page. You can hold a contest for almost anything, such as a photo contest for your photography blog, writing contest, a “fan” contest where you have people join your Facebook page and when it gets to a certain number you will donate money to a specific charity, etc. The options are truly limited when it comes to a contest. You can spend a lot of money on it, or get donations or prizes and give away some of your own products.
2. Give an Incentive
Sometimes just giving people an incentive to join your Facebook Fan Page is enough. For example, if they join your Facebook Page and they buy your product from you at the same time they can get $2 off their order. Giving people a reason is sometimes all that is needed to get them to join.
3. Promote it Online and Offline
Promoting your Facebook Page every week in your blog post or in your email newsletter can do wonders for getting people to join it. Combining your promotions through your other social marketing channels (such as Twitter) will also help you gain quick momentum and interest in your Page.
Since most people are now familiar with Facebook, let your friends, neighbors and anyone else you strike up conversations with know about your Page. You can include your Page on your business cards along with your website address as well.
Using these three easy ways to promote your Facebook Page should allow you to quickly see your marketing efforts on Facebook benefit your company. Remember to interact and be accessible with your members and update your Page often to keep interest kindling.
